Vehicle drives through church fence in hit-and-runWoodson AR

audio iconTraffic
AR-365, Woodson, AR 72180

An unknown vehicle drove through a church fence in the parking lot near Highway 365 South in Woodson. The vehicle left the scene without stopping.
